Output 36e359062e4ef32a08b23fc70e79b51d25725f282d6a0c4deefd645da6e76b7a:0

value
19348
script pubkey
OP_0 OP_PUSHBYTES_20 8f86085f2d737065a06bf1503d45814626a578a5
address
bc1q37rqshedwdcxtgrt79gr63vpgcn22799jjfraz
transaction
36e359062e4ef32a08b23fc70e79b51d25725f282d6a0c4deefd645da6e76b7a
confirmations
48603
spent
true